The Meerpolder neighborhood is a family-friendly area with plenty of space and a focus on children's safety. The streets are mostly car-free, with a maximum speed limit of 30 km/h. Parking is designed to be on-site or in the immediate vicinity. The area features separate bike paths for safe and quick connections to the village center and sports facilities. The neighborhood is surrounded by natural areas and has good access to Rotterdam and The Hague via car and public transport.
The property is a spacious single-family home with three floors and an average total living area of 116 m2. The architecture is sleek with classic elements, featuring anthracite-colored brickwork and fresh white and gray window frames. The interior includes a large living room with an open kitchen, three bedrooms on the first floor, and a spacious attic with a skylight. The kitchen and bathroom are of high quality, with a Bruynzeel living kitchen and a compact bathroom with a high-quality shower and extra-wide washbasin.
The neighborhood offers various amenities, including a charming village center with shops, schools, and healthcare facilities within walking distance. The Berkelse Plas, a beautiful lake, is nearby, and the modern sports park 't Hoge Land is also within reach. The area is well-connected by car, bike, and public transport, with the N470 providing a direct connection to the A12 and A13 highways.
The property has an energy label A++ and was built in 2012. The rental period is a minimum of one year, with a one-month notice period. The property is managed by MVGM Vastgoedmanagement Rotterdam.
